The Hyperbody EXPO 2025 Design Studio anticipates Rotterdam's bid to host the World Expo, an event that tackles global problems through innovation and cultural exchange.
World Expo Rotterdam 2025 supports the move towards a new, sustainable reality. A reality in which we restore and preserve what we have and work together with businesses, governments and communities to create strategies for a smart, green and more resilient economy. Throughout this academic semester we have explored Changing Currents as the main theme of the studio.
Divided in ten groups, Hyperbody MSc.1 students explore leading subjects relevant for the first quarter of this century. They implement the Changing Currents theme through groundbreaking architectural solutions related to: decentralized networks, interactivity, water in the city, clean energy and Terraforming.
